With more than a billion items to deliver across the country this Christmas, it is perhaps not surprising that the occasional bit of tension creeps in at Royal Mail delivery offices towards the end of the night shift.
Despite the time of day, any such moments at the Stockport Delivery Office are more than matched by the occasional singing along to the latest chart hits playing over the airwaves, and even the odd threat to dance to them.
